ZettaBrain is a self-hosted RAG (Retrieval-Augmented Generation) assistant. Point it at a folder of documents and ask questions in plain language — through a web GUI or the terminal. It runs entirely on your own hardware using [Ollama](https://ollama.com) for inference and [ChromaDB](https://www.trychroma.com) for vector storage. Supports PDF, DOCX, TXT, and Markdown.

## Quick Install

```bash
curl -fsSL https://zettabrain.app/install.sh | sudo bash
```

The installer detects your OS, installs Python 3.9+, [pipx](https://pipx.pypa.io), and [Ollama](https://ollama.com), then pulls the `nomic-embed-text` embedding model. Supported on Ubuntu, Debian, Amazon Linux, RHEL, Fedora, Rocky Linux, AlmaLinux, macOS, and Windows (WSL2).

**Developers — install via pipx:**

```bash
pipx install zettabrain-rag
```

## Models

`sudo zettabrain-setup` detects your hardware and recommends the best model. You can also select any Ollama model from the menu or enter a custom name.

**CPU-only**

| Model | Size | Speed | Best for |
|---|---|---|---|
| `qwen3:0.6b` | ~500 MB | Instant | Quick lookups, routing |
| `gemma3:1b` | ~815 MB | Very fast | Structured explanations |
| `tinyllama:1.1b` | ~638 MB | Very fast | Basic Q&A |
| `phi4-mini` ⭐ | ~2.5 GB | Moderate | **Best RAG reasoning on CPU** |
| `llama3.2:3b` | ~2 GB | Moderate | General purpose |
| `mistral:7b` | ~4 GB | Slow | Strong instruction (needs 12 GB+ RAM) |
| `llama3.1:8b` | ~5 GB | Slow | Balanced quality (needs 16 GB+ RAM) |

**GPU**

| Model | VRAM | Speed | Best for |
|---|---|---|---|
| `phi4-mini` | ~2.5 GB | Fast | Best reasoning per GB |
| `mistral:7b` | ~4 GB | Fast | Strong instruction following |
| `openhermes` | ~4 GB | Fast | Formatted RAG responses |
| `llama3.1:8b` | ~5 GB | Fast | Balanced quality |
| `mistral-nemo:12b` | ~7 GB | Moderate | Better reasoning |
| `qwen2.5:14b` | ~9 GB | Moderate | Excellent quality |
| `qwen2.5:32b` | ~20 GB | Slower | Best quality |

Switch model at any time by editing `/opt/zettabrain/src/zettabrain.env`:

```bash
ZETTABRAIN_LLM_MODEL=qwen2.5:14b
```

Then restart: `zettabrain-server`

**Performance reference** — compliance query against a 10-document financial corpus:

| Model | RAM | Retrieve | Generate | Total |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| `qwen3:0.6b` (CPU) | 2 GB | ~1 s | 15–40 s | ~1 min |
| `phi4-mini` (CPU) | 6 GB | ~1 s | 120–300 s | 2–5 min |
| `llama3.2:3b` (CPU) | 6 GB | ~1 s | 90–180 s | 2–3 min |
| `llama3.1:8b` (CPU) | 16 GB | ~1 s | 200–400 s | 4–7 min |
| `mistral:7b` (GPU) | 8 GB | ~1 s | 5–12 s | 6–13 s |
| `llama3.1:8b` (GPU) | 10 GB | ~1 s | 3–7 s | 4–8 s |
| `qwen2.5:14b` (GPU) | 20 GB | ~1 s | 4–10 s | 5–11 s |
| Apple M2/M3 16 GB | 16 GB | ~1 s | 10–20 s | 11–21 s |

## Retrieval Pipeline

ZettaBrain uses a five-stage hybrid retrieval pipeline:

1. **Adaptive chunking** — chunk size tuned per document type and text density
2. **MMR semantic search** — Maximum Marginal Relevance via ChromaDB (diversity + relevance)
3. **BM25 keyword search** — exact-term matching on the same corpus
4. **Merge & deduplicate** — semantic results ranked first, duplicates removed by content hash
5. **Cross-encoder re-ranking** — FlashRank (`ms-marco-MiniLM-L-12-v2`) selects the best chunks

Supported formats: `.pdf` · `.docx` · `.txt` · `.md`

## System Requirements

| | Minimum | Recommended |
|---|---|---|
| **RAM** | 4 GB | 8 GB (CPU) · 16 GB+ (GPU) |
| **CPU** | 4 cores / 2.5 GHz | 8 cores / 3.0 GHz |
| **Disk** | 10 GB free | 40 GB free |
| **Python** | 3.9 | 3.11+ |

**Supported platforms**

| Platform | Versions |
|---|---|
| Ubuntu | 20.04, 22.04, 24.04 |
| Debian | 11, 12 |
| Amazon Linux | 2, 2023 |
| RHEL / CentOS Stream / Rocky / AlmaLinux | 8, 9 |
| Fedora | 38+ |
| Linux Mint / Pop!\_OS | Current releases |
| macOS | 12 Monterey+ *(via `pipx install`)* |
| Windows | 10 / 11 via WSL2 |

GPU is optional. Ollama auto-detects NVIDIA (CUDA), AMD (ROCm), and Apple Silicon (Metal).

## Configuration

All settings can be set via environment variables or `/opt/zettabrain/src/zettabrain.env`:

| Variable | Default | Description |
|---|---|---|
| `ZETTABRAIN_DOCS` | `/opt/zettabrain/data` | Documents folder |
| `ZETTABRAIN_CHROMA` | `/opt/zettabrain/src/zettabrain_vectorstore` | ChromaDB path |
| `ZETTABRAIN_LLM_MODEL` | `phi4-mini` | Ollama LLM model |
| `ZETTABRAIN_EMBED_MODEL` | `nomic-embed-text` | Ollama embedding model |
| `ZETTABRAIN_CHUNK_SIZE` | `1000` (PDF) / `800` (TXT) | Chunk size |
| `ZETTABRAIN_CHUNK_OVERLAP` | `150` (PDF) / `100` (TXT) | Chunk overlap |
| `OLLAMA_HOST` | `http://localhost:11434` | Ollama API endpoint |
